📌 How I Cracked Microsoft with Just 4 Months of Focused Preparation | My Strategy & Roadmap
In this video, I will share exactly how I prepared for Microsoft (and other top product-based companies) in just four months—no coaching, no magic, just focused effort with the right strategy.
I’ve broken down what I did month by month, including resources, mindset shifts, and key topics that helped me crack one of the biggest tech companies in the world.
💡 Here's how I structured my 4-month prep:
📍 Month 1 – DSA (Data Structures & Algorithms):
I started with the basics. I focused on LeetCode patterns, solved common coding interview questions, and improved my problem-solving speed.
📍 Month 2 – C++ and Design Patterns:
Next, I strengthened my C++ fundamentals and learned commonly used design patterns to write cleaner, scalable code.
📍 Month 3 – Low-Level Design (LLD):
This month was all about building real-world applications. I worked on object-oriented design, practiced LLD case studies, and understood how to approach design questions in interviews.
📍 Month 4 – System Design:
In the final month, I focused on high-level architecture, scalability, and system design interviews — preparing for the questions Microsoft is known for.
📌 TimeStamps:
00:00 Intro
04:14 1st Month
07:30 2nd Month
09:57 3rd Month
12:06 4th Month
If you're preparing for Microsoft, Amazon, Google, or any top product-based company, this video is for you. I hope my journey gives you clarity and confidence in yours!
👉 Drop your questions in the comments – I’ll reply to everyone.
👍 Like this if it helped, and don’t forget to subscribe for more tech career content.
#MicrosoftInterview #DSAPreparation #SystemDesign #CrackMicrosoft #TechInterviews #CodingJourney #SoftwareEngineer